| Background:Nasopharyngeal carcinoma(NPC)is a malignancy affected by a variety of pathogenic factors and multiple genes.Radiotherapy is the primary curative treatment for NPC.However,some patients are resistant to irradiation and will develop local recurrence or distant metastasis afterwards.The huge heterogeneity between individuals suggests that genetic differences between individuals may result in different radiosensitivity.Traditional Chinese medicine(TCM)treatment has been shown by an increasing number of studies to improve radiosensitivity and it has great application prospects for radiosensitizer.Purpose:To explore the radiosensitization effect of Shengmai Yin on human nasopharyngeal carcinoma CNE-2R cell and the mechanism of radio-sensitization by Shengmai Yin against nasopharyngeal carcinoma.Methods:In this study,CNE-2 cell radioresistance strain CNE-2R was used as the radioresistance model.The drug concentration was selected by MTT experiment,and the clonality test was used to detect radiosensitivity.The tumor-bearing mice were randomly divided into 7 groups.The maximal diameter of the transplanted tumor was measured every other day after treatment,and the tumor volume inhibition rate and the tumor inhibition rate were calculated.The DNA methylation chip was further used to detect the methylation levels of the three groups(CNE-2,CEN-2R,Shengmaiyin+CNE-2R),and the differential genes were screened and verified.MSP and BSP experiments were used to detect the promoter methylation level of TNC gene in each group,and RT-qPCR and Western Blot experiments were used to detect the TNC gene expression level in each group.After siRNA transfection down-regulated TNC expression,the radiosensitivity and migration invasion ability of CNE-2R were detected by clone formation experiments,scratch experiments,and Trans well experiments.Result:The inhibitory effect of Shengmaiyin on CNE-2R was time-and dose-dependent.The half inhibitory concentration at 24h was 547.6ug/ml,and 48h was 135.6ug/ml.The radiosensitization ratio of CNE-2R after Shengmaiyin intervention was enhanced relative to the blank group(1.19±0.18).The results of animal experiments showed that the volume inhibition rate(44.96%)and tumor suppression rate(37.86%)of the Shengmaiyin high-dose combined irradiation group were significantly higher than those of the simple irradiation group.DNA methylation chip test revealed that compared with sensitive strains,294 genes were hypermethylated and 595 genes were demethylated in CNE-2R cells,and 235 genes that were originally hypermethylated and 361 genes that were originally demethylated were restored to non-significantly different levels in CNE-2R cell after Shengmai Yin intervention.Compared with the sensitive strain,TNC was over-expressed in CNE-2R cells.The TNC promoter was demethylated in the CNE-2R group,and Shengmai Yin intervention could reverse its methylation level and expression level.After down-regulation of TNC,the radiosensitivity of CNE-2R cells increased,and the ability to migrate and invade was weakened.Conclusion:Shengmaiyin has radiosensitizing effect on human nasopharyngeal carcinoma CNE-2 radioresistant strains,and there is a significant difference in the genome-wide methylation status of CNE-2 cells and its radioresistant strains.Shengmaiyin can restore the methylation status of some genes in CNE-2R cell.Shengmaiyin may induce hypermethylation of TNC gene promoter region in CNE-2R cells through DNMT3a,thereby down-regulating TNC expression,affecting radiosensitivity,migration and invasion of CNE-2R cells. |
